WebJun 30, 2024 · China’s “1-3-7” strategy is at the core of its successful malaria elimination effort. The strategy refers to the diagnosis, investigation and follow-up of cases that must occur within 1, 3 and 7 days. On Day 1, any malaria case, confirmed by a rapid diagnostic test or microscopy and treated, must be reported to the local CDC.
